Overview

The Design People, Inc. develops amazing websites. Their difference is in their collaborative, creative process with a center on client success. Their focus area is a functional design that forms and creative technical solutions, they have explicit experience and an enthusiasm for everything digital. They continue to associate with, support, consult and host their clients by the life of their businesses.
